Senna voted greatest ever F1 driver

Senna voted greatest ever F1 driver

Rediff.com16 Dec 2009

Ayrton Senna has been voted the greatest Formula One driver of all time by other Grand Prix racers. The poll was conducted by Autosport magazine, who asked the opinion of all surviving drivers who have competed in F1 since the world championship started in 1950.

Verstappen earns comparisons with Senna, Schumacher

Verstappen earns comparisons with Senna, Schumacher

Rediff.com14 Nov 2016

Max Verstappen was compared to Formula One greats Ayrton Senna and Michael Schumacher on Sunday after the Dutch teenager's sensational drive to third place in a wet and chaotic Brazilian Grand Prix. Even father and former racer Jos, the 19-year-old Red Bull driver's biggest fan and fiercest critic, was astonished. "What Max showed here today was really special," he said of a race likely to go down in the sport's annals as one for the ages. In the last 15 laps, after a change to extreme wet tyres, Verstappen passed more than half the starting grid as he went from 16th place to the podium.
